Rename symbols for better clarity:

* 'eenter' -> 'vdso_sgx_enter_enclave'
* 'sgx_call_vdso' -> 'sgx_enter_enclave'

Migrate to kselftest harness so that the kselftest framework can probably
count and report passed and failed tests.
